
Hishaku is a young sailor who dreams of captaining his own ship, though he lingers on as a restless spirit after a Giant Corpse Crab kills his crew. He crosses paths with Naruto's group at sea and cannot pass on until the monster that doomed him is destroyed.
Hishaku wears his brown hair to shoulder length, set off by thick eyebrows and light-brown eyes. He dresses in a white sailor's uniform with a blue collar and a red kerchief, topped by a blue-and-white cap, and he keeps close a worn-bristled broom handed down to him by his captain.
Honorable and steadfast, Hishaku refuses any rest until he has avenged the shipmates cut down by the crab, and his spirit keeps the vessel he once sailed in fine shape all the while. He holds his captain in the highest regard.

While voyaging with Guy, Aoba, and other Konoha shinobi, Naruto comes upon Hishaku's ship and first takes it for a ghost vessel. After a few shadow clones help with the sailor's chores, Hishaku explains the strange sights and shares his wish to command a ship one day. When the Giant Corpse Crab surfaces, he recounts how it slaughtered his crew and pleads for its defeat, then rams the beast with his ship to open a gap for Naruto's Rasengan. With the creature slain, he thanks Naruto and reveals himself as a spirit unable to rest, fading away to reunite with his late crewmates, who had lingered for his sake, so that all of them may celebrate the monster's end together.
